Manufacturer

Suzikem Drugs Pvt Ltd

Salt Composition

Paracetamol (250mg)

Key Information

Short Description

Famol Suspension is a widely prescribed medicine that helps to ease pain and bring down high body temperature (fever).

Dosage Form

Suspension

Introduction

Famol Suspension is a widely prescribed medicine that helps to ease pain and bring down high body temperature (fever). In children, it treats conditions like headache, toothache, body ache, fever, and common cold.

Directions for Use

Give Famol Suspension to your child with food or milk to prevent an upset stomach. Your child should not take more than four doses of this medicine in 24 hours, so wait up to 6 hours between doses. Never give any other medicine formulation containing paracetamol along with this medicine as that may lead to serious side effects. Inform the doctor if your child has liver disease as the dose may need to be adjusted. If Famol Suspension does not seem to be helping your child, contact your doctor for advice. Do not give extra doses.

How it works

Famol Suspension possesses analgesic (pain-reliever) and antipyretic (lowers body temperature) properties. It provides relief by blocking certain chemical messengers and pathways in the brain that send signals about pain and fever.

Frequently asked questions

How much Famol Suspension should I give to my child?

Always follow your doctor's instructions regarding dosage, frequency, and administration of Famol Suspension. This depends on the strength of the medicine and your child’s age. You may also refer to the label or the leaflet inside the packaging for detailed directions before use. The typical recommended dose is 10-15 mg/kg per dose every 4 to 6 hours.

When will my child’s condition improve after taking Famol Suspension?

Famol Suspension generally starts working within 30 to 60 minutes of intake and shows its peak effect within 3 to 4 hours. You may start to see your child feeling better after a few doses. If the pain or fever persists longer, contact your child's doctor immediately.

My child vomited after taking Famol Suspension. What should I do?

If your child vomits within 30 minutes of taking Famol Suspension, repeat the dose immediately. If it has been more than 30 minutes after taking Famol Suspension and your child vomits, no need to repeat the dose and wait until it is time for the next dose. If you are unsure, consult your doctor.

Can I give Famol Suspension to my child for low-grade fever?

Famol Suspension can be administered if your child has a temperature of 38.3°C (101°F) or higher. However, it's best to first consult your doctor.

My child’s fever is persistent even after taking Famol Suspension. What should I do?

If the fever doesn’t come down after the initial doses, there might be an underlying infection (virus or bacteria). It is recommended to consult your child’s doctor for specific treatment.

How much of Famol Suspension is considered as an overdose?

Do not exceed 4 doses of Famol Suspension in a 24-hour period. Ensure there's at least 4-6 hours between each dose. Consult your doctor if you are unsure or if you have concerns about exceeding the recommended dosage.

Is there any special diet my child needs to follow while taking this medicine?

Unless your doctor advises otherwise, maintain a normal balanced diet during treatment with Famol Suspension. This is vital for preventing nutritional deficiencies that can further impact the medication's effectiveness.

Where should I store this medicine?

Store Famol Suspension at room temperature in a dry, child-proof location away from direct sunlight.

In what conditions must Famol Suspension be given with caution?

Famol Suspension should be used cautiously in children with malnutrition, G6PD deficiency, liver disease, or any known medication allergy. It's important to share your child’s complete medical history with their doctor for safe and appropriate use.

Can I give Famol Suspension on a routine basis when my child is taking a vaccine?

Famol Suspension generally does not interfere with the ingredients in vaccines or cause adverse reactions. It's best to allow your child to recover from the current illness before administering the vaccine. However, if you're unsure, contact your child's doctor for guidance.
